Wider use of electric heat pumps to heat buildings creates a larger market for renewable energy, but also presents challenges, which can be met through building insulation and weatherization, cold climate heat pumps, thermal energy storage systems, and higher-voltage distribution grids, a report says.
The U.S. Department of Energy found increasing levels of savings under a high-renewables grid across three transmission frameworks: first, accelerated transmission expansion, then point-to-point high-voltage direct current (HVDC) transmission, then HVDC using more flexibly sized multiterminal converters.
